What's in the feed now

Tax year 2023 — took in $200,226 more than it spent. Revenue $740,331 · expenses $540,105 · reserve months 16.3
Tax year 2022 — took in $132,652 more than it spent. Revenue $595,784 · expenses $463,132 · reserve months 13.8
Tax year 2021 — spent $62,846 more than it took in. Revenue $383,955 · expenses $446,801 · reserve months 10.1
Tax year 2020 — spent $170,818 more than it took in. Revenue $164,540 · expenses $335,358 · reserve months 15.6
Tax year 2019 — took in $175,496 more than it spent. Revenue $517,661 · expenses $342,165 · reserve months 21.3
Tax year 2018 — took in $224,071 more than it spent. Revenue $448,254 · expenses $224,183 · reserve months 23.1
Tax year 2017 — spent $52,623 more than it took in. Revenue $274,114 · expenses $326,737 · reserve months 7.7
Tax year 2016 — took in $201,095 more than it spent. Revenue $315,048 · expenses $113,953 · reserve months 27.5
Tax year 2015 — took in $40,009 more than it spent. Revenue $89,032 · expenses $49,023 · reserve months 14.7
Tax year 2014 — took in $8,004 more than it spent. Revenue $60,355 · expenses $52,351 · reserve months 4.6
